One of the most notable stories of survival in Asia is that of the Vietnamese boat people. In the 1970s and 1980s, scores of myriads of Vietnamese fled their country in search of liberty and protection, facing treacherous oceans and pirate-infested seas to attain the beaches of Southeast Asia. Their voyage was stained by inconceivable hardship and grief, yet they persevered, propelled by the dream of a improved life.
